Understanding Micro-cap Stocks

Micro-cap stocks are often seen as high-risk, high-reward investments. They can offer significant growth potential, but they also come with higher volatility and less liquidity compared to larger, more established companies. For investors looking for opportunities to invest in emerging or turnaround situations, micro-cap stocks can be particularly appealing.
